22 definitions found

  • agitpropping — adj. Of or relating to the dissemination of political propaganda… — v. Present participle of agitprop. — n. Gerund of agitprop: the act of disseminating political propaganda…
  • agit-propping — v. Present participle of agit-prop.
  • appropriatin' — v. Pronunciation spelling of appropriating.
  • hippocrepian — n. One of an order of freshwater bryozoa (Phylactolaema or Lophopoda)… — n. Hippocrepiform.
  • hippophagism — n. The eating of horsemeat.
  • hippophagist — n. (Rare) A person that eats horse meat.
  • hippopotamic — adj. Of or relating to a hippopotamus.
  • hippopotamid — n. Any mammal of the family Hippopotamidae; the hippopotamuses.
  • hippopotamoi — n. Plural of hippopotamos, an archaic form of hippopotamus.
  • pappotheriid — n. (Paleontology) Any member of the Pappotheriidae of extinct mammals.
  • papyrophilia — n. (Sometimes humorous) A preoccupation with paper, or by extension…
  • parapinopsin — n. (Biochemistry) Any of a group of opsins in the parapineal gland of some fish.
  • Pechora␣pipit — n. Anthus gustavi, a passerine bird which breeds in the East Palearctic tundra.
  • peripatopsid — n. (Zoology) A velvet worm of the family Peripatopsidae.
  • piptocarphin — n. (Organic chemistry) Any of a group of sesquiterpenes present in Piptocarpha.
  • podapolipids — n. Plural of podapolipid.
  • points␣d'appui — n. Plural of point d’appui.
  • Popperianism — n. Popperian beliefs.
  • propipocaine — n. (Pharmacology) An anesthetic drug.
